Lawn aeration service involves perforating the soil with small holes to allow air, water, and nutrients to penetrate the grass roots more effectively. This process typically uses specialized equipment to remove small plugs of soil from the turf, which helps reduce soil compaction and promotes healthier root growth. Aeration is often performed during the growing season to improve the overall health and appearance of a lawn, especially in areas with heavy foot traffic or clay soils that tend to become compacted over time.
One of the primary issues that lawn aeration addresses is soil compaction, which can hinder the movement of air, water, and nutrients to the grass roots. When soil becomes too dense, grass roots struggle to grow deeply and access essential resources, leading to shallow root systems and a weaker, less resilient lawn. Aeration also helps alleviate thatch buildup, a layer of dead grass and roots that can prevent water and nutrients from reaching the soil. By reducing compaction and thatch, aeration encourages stronger, more vigorous turf growth and can improve drought tolerance.

Cost Range - Lawn aeration services typically cost between $75 and $200 per session, depending on the lawn size and soil condition. Smaller lawns may be on the lower end, while larger or more complex landscapes can be higher. Prices vary among local service providers.
Factors Affecting Price - The overall cost can be influenced by lawn size, accessibility, and whether additional services are included. For example, a standard aeration for a 5,000 sq ft lawn might be around $100, whereas larger or more difficult areas could reach $250.
Average Cost per Acre - For larger properties measured in acres, aeration services may be priced between $200 and $600 per acre. This cost depends on the terrain and the number of passes needed for effective aeration.
